First of all, what exactly are little cigars? As the name suggests, they are smaller versions of regular cigars, usually about the same size as a cigarette. They are also known as cigarillos or mini cigars. While traditional cigars are made up of a whole tobacco leaf, little cigars are typically made with a combination of chopped tobacco and tobacco scraps. This means that they are often a more affordable option than traditional cigars.

One of the reasons why little cigars have become so popular is their accessibility. Unlike traditional cigars, which can sometimes be seen as a luxury item, little cigars are more widely available. They can be found in convenience stores, gas stations, and even some supermarkets. This makes them a convenient option for those who may not have a dedicated cigar shop nearby.

Another reason for the rise in popularity of little cigars is the variety of flavors they come in. While traditional cigars are often seen as having a strong and distinct taste, little cigars offer a range of options for those who may prefer a milder flavor. Some popular flavors include menthol, vanilla, and cherry. These flavors make little cigars more appealing to a wider audience, including those who may not typically enjoy traditional cigars.

One of the main differences between traditional cigars and little cigars is the way they are smoked. Traditional cigars are meant to be smoked slowly and savored, while little cigars are often smoked more similarly to cigarettes. They are usually inhaled into the lungs and smoked in shorter bursts rather than the long, steady draw of a traditional cigar. This method of smoking may be more familiar to those who have smoked cigarettes or other tobacco products before.

When it comes to the construction of little cigars, there are a few different types to choose from. Some are wrapped in natural tobacco leaf, while others are wrapped in a tobacco paper. The construction of the little cigar can affect the overall smoking experience, as well as the taste and aroma. It’s worth trying out different types to see which one you prefer.

Like traditional cigars, little cigars also come in different strengths, ranging from mild to full-bodied. This allows for a customized smoking experience based on personal preference. Some brands also offer filtered little cigars, which can make the smoke smoother and less harsh on the throat.

When it comes to the price, little cigars are generally more affordable than traditional cigars, but can still vary in price depending on the brand and type. A pack of little cigars can range from a few dollars to around $20. This makes them a more budget-friendly option, especially for those who enjoy smoking regularly.
